hi, Jean:


here is the structur of i2c_msg,

         struct i2c_msg {
        __u16 addr;     /* slave address                        */
        __u16 flags;
#define I2C_M_TEN               0x0010  /* this is a ten bit chip address */
#define I2C_M_RD                0x0001  /* read data, from slave to master */
#define I2C_M_NOSTART           0x4000  /* if I2C_FUNC_PROTOCOL_MANGLING */
#define I2C_M_REV_DIR_ADDR      0x2000  /* if I2C_FUNC_PROTOCOL_MANGLING */
#define I2C_M_IGNORE_NAK        0x1000  /* if I2C_FUNC_PROTOCOL_MANGLING */
#define I2C_M_NO_RD_ACK         0x0800  /* if I2C_FUNC_PROTOCOL_MANGLING */
#define I2C_M_RECV_LEN          0x0400  /* length will be first received byte */
        __u16 len;              /* msg length                           */
        __u8 *buf;              /* pointer to msg data                  */
};

do you think it is better to use __u8 other than unsigned char here ?
thanks

static s32 i2c_smbus_xfer_emulated(struct i2c_adapter *adapter, u16 addr,
                                   unsigned short flags,
                                   char read_write, u8 command, int size,
                                   union i2c_smbus_data *data)
{
        /* So we need to generate a series of msgs. In the case of writing, we
          need to use only one message; when reading, we need two. We initialize
          most things with sane defaults, to keep the code below somewhat
          simpler. */
        unsigned char msgbuf0[I2C_SMBUS_BLOCK_MAX+3];
        unsigned char msgbuf1[I2C_SMBUS_BLOCK_MAX+2];

        int num = read_write == I2C_SMBUS_READ ? 2 : 1;
        struct i2c_msg msg[2] = { { addr, flags, 1, msgbuf0 },
                                  { addr, flags | I2C_M_RD, 0, msgbuf1 }
                                };
